Transaction 8070fb53ac3a48aacd98b63e17ccd0cb1062d96470fe40ae8f2f5bd939ad9e66

7 Input
2 Outputs
  • 8070fb53ac3a48aacd98b63e17ccd0cb1062d96470fe40ae8f2f5bd939ad9e66:0
  • value  10891
    address  3AFVnbz2YJnhBenFBkKVtRDfHV11aoDMUS
  • 8070fb53ac3a48aacd98b63e17ccd0cb1062d96470fe40ae8f2f5bd939ad9e66:1
  • value  1011358
    address  32cghoHf6pPcrS5CwFccNfUnGdgxiT6iwt